Maximize Your ServiceNow ROI: Tips for Existing Users

Ramki Venkatraman
Jan 16, 2024 11:54:00 AM

Maximizing your return on investment (ROI) with ServiceNow is easier than you think. As a current user, you've already experienced the benefits of improved efficiency, productivity, and customer satisfaction. But there's still room to push the limits and truly get the most out of the platform. These tips will help you optimize ServiceNow to its fullest potential, elevating your organization to new heights of success:

Review your current usage and adoption

Reviewing your current usage and adoption of ServiceNow is an important step in order to optimize your investment and ensure that the platform is meeting the needs of your organization. Regularly reviewing usage and adoption will also give you a better understanding of how the platform is being used within your organization, and identify areas where improvements can be made.

One way to review usage and adoption is to track key performance indicators (KPIs) such as ticket resolution times, incident response times, and service level agreement (SLA) compliance. These metrics can give you a clear picture of how well the platform is performing and where improvements can be made.

Another way to review usage and adoption is to conduct user surveys and gather feedback from team members on their experience using the platform. This will provide valuable insights into how well the platform is meeting the needs of users, and identify any areas where changes or improvements can be made.

Evaluate potential new use cases

As an existing ServiceNow user, one important aspect of getting the most out of your investment is to regularly evaluate potential new use cases for the platform. While your organization may have initially adopted ServiceNow for a specific purpose, such as IT service management or IT operations management, the platform is highly versatile and can be used for a wide range of use cases.

One way to evaluate new use cases for ServiceNow is to conduct regular reviews of your organization's workflows and processes. Look for areas where the platform could be used to automate tasks, improve communication and collaboration, or streamline processes. You can also take a look at other teams or departments within your organization and see if ServiceNow could be used to support their workflows.

Another way to evaluate new use cases for ServiceNow is to stay up-to-date with new features and functionalities that are being added to the platform, and to see if any of them align with your organization's needs or goals.

Invest in training and support

investing in training and support is a critical aspect of making the most out of your platform investment. Training can help ensure that your team members are proficient in using the platform and are able to take full advantage of its features and functionalities. Additionally, regular training can also help to keep your team's skills up-to-date, which is particularly important as ServiceNow continues to evolve and add new features.

Having access to reliable and knowledgeable support can also be a game-changer for ServiceNow users. Whether it's troubleshooting technical issues, providing guidance on best practices, or helping to optimize your platform usage, a dedicated support team can be an invaluable asset. It can provide peace of mind, knowing that you have access to experts who can help you navigate any challenges that may arise.

Leverage integrations and customizations

As an existing ServiceNow user, one of the best ways to optimize your investment and get the most out of the platform is by leveraging integrations and customizations. ServiceNow offers a wide range of pre-built integrations with other systems and tools, such as IT service management, IT operations management, and enterprise resource planning. These integrations allow you to streamline your workflows, automate processes, and improve communication and collaboration across teams.

Additionally, ServiceNow also offers a powerful platform for customizing the platform to fit the specific needs of your organization. Customizing forms and workflows, as well as using scripting, can help automate repetitive tasks, and make the platform more user-friendly. With the ability to customize the platform to fit your organization's needs, you can ensure that everyone is working with the same data, in the same way, and that the platform is adapted to your organization's specific process.

Measure and track your results

Regularly measure and track your results with ServiceNow to understand the impact of the platform on your business and identify areas for improvement. Use ServiceNow's reporting and analytics tools to track key metrics and evaluate your progress over time. This will help you optimize your usage of ServiceNow and maximize your ROI.

One of the key benefits of ServiceNow's reporting and analytics features is the ability to track and measure key performance indicators (KPIs) for your organization. You can create custom reports and dashboards to monitor metrics such as ticket resolution times, incident response times, and service level agreement (SLA) compliance. These reports can be easily shared and exported, making it simple to share important data with stakeholders and teams across your organization.

By following these tips, existing ServiceNow users can continue to get the most out of the platform and maximize their return on investment.
